F5 disclosed a critical NGINX vulnerability (CVE-2026-42533, CVSS 9.2) where specially crafted HTTP requests against regex-based map configurations can trigger a heap buffer overflow, leading to crashes and, in some circumstances (e.g., ASLR bypass), remote code execution; patches and workarounds have been released and researchers have published a static scanner while delaying PoC release to allow patching.
